背景信息

Gremlin antibodies target the Gremlin1 protein (also known as GREM1), a member of the DAN family of secreted glycoproteins. Gremlin1 functions as a bone morphogenetic protein (BMP) antagonist, playing critical roles in embryonic development, organogenesis, and tissue homeostasis by modulating BMP-mediated signaling pathways. Dysregulation of Gremlin1 has been implicated in pathological conditions, including cancer, fibrosis, and chronic kidney disease. Its overexpression disrupts BMP/Smad signaling, promoting epithelial-mesenchymal transition (EMT), fibrosis, and angiogenesis, which are hallmarks of tumor progression and fibrotic disorders.

In cancer, Gremlin1 is often upregulated in tumor stromal cells or cancer cells themselves, contributing to tumor growth, metastasis, and therapy resistance. In fibrotic diseases, it exacerbates extracellular matrix deposition by activating fibroblasts. Gremlin antibodies, including monoclonal antibodies and antibody fragments, have been developed to neutralize its activity. These antibodies aim to restore BMP signaling balance, inhibit pathological processes like EMT or fibrosis, and improve therapeutic outcomes. Preclinical studies highlight their potential in reducing tumor burden or slowing fibrosis progression. Challenges remain in optimizing specificity, delivery, and minimizing off-target effects. Research continues to explore their diagnostic and therapeutic applications, particularly in diseases where Gremlin1 is a key mediator.
